WebFeb 10, 2015 · These type of outlets are called back stab or stab-in outlets. If you have these type of outlets then you can check to see if possibly a wire has popped out. Turn off the breaker to the outlet before doing any type of electrical troubleshooting. Remove the 1 screw holding the wall plate on. Remove the 2 screws that hold the outlet in place. Release the latch on the main breaker’s lid by sliding it up with one … WebNov 12, 2012 · Firstly remove the lamps (bulbs) from each fitting. A blown lamp can cause this depending on how it blows. Then see if the power stays on. If not ensure all light switches are off then try again. If the power stays on try each lamp at one light fitting to test it. If the power won’t come on then there’s a fault within the circuit. how many kids does vanessa marcil have
